Output 758f2e505229e12f766ed81f046400d4e0f81c6300002411e4174c6642f7b67a:4

value
5708024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8481014b3a2f31de82ef18e655c915b41d60fbc9 OP_EQUAL
address
3DmdfHzA5rqT12UTheSLjG17X93RqWacsy
transaction
758f2e505229e12f766ed81f046400d4e0f81c6300002411e4174c6642f7b67a
spent
true